Warning Signs You Need Trim and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age
Ignoring the warning signs of trim and baseboard damage can lead to costly repairs down the line. Here are some signs you need to watch out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
When you notice a musty smell in your home that won’t go away, it’s a sign that there’s moisture trapped somewhere. This can lead to mold growth and further damage to your trim and baseboards.
Warped or Buckled Trim and Baseboards
When your trim and baseboards start to warp or buckle, it’s a sign that they’re under stress from the water damage. This can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ings
When you notice water stains on your walls and ceilings, it’s a sign that there’s water damage somewhere in your home. This can lead to further damage to your trim and baseboards if left unchecked.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
When your paint or wallpaper starts to peel, it’s a sign that there’s moisture trapped somewhere in your home. This can lead to further damage to your trim and baseboards.
Swollen or Soft Wood
When your wood starts to swell or become soft, it’s a sign that it’s under stress from the water damage. This can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Cracks in Walls and Ceilings
When you notice cracks in your walls and ceilings, it’s a sign that there’s structural damage somewhere in your home. This can lead to further damage to your trim and baseboards if left unchecked.

Trim and Baseboard Replacement After Water Damage Cost In Lexington, MA
The cost of trim and baseboard replacement after water damage can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Lexington, MA. These are estimates, not guarantees, and ex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with your insurance company to get the process started.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and Planning |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Removal of Damaged Trim and Baseboards |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area and type of materials |
| Replacement of Trim and Baseboards |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area and type of materials |
| Final Inspection and Touch-ups |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Water Damage Cleanup (optional) |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
| Dehumidification (optional) |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of damage and size of affected area |
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ment, and we offer free estimates. We’ll work with your insurance company to get the process started.
